An exciting opportunity has arisen to join our team as Import Export Coordinator. Reporting to the site Operations Director, you will be responsible for providing guidance to the business on export and import activities and be involved in the management of all aspects of import and export regulatory requirements as they relate to day-to-day shipping activities.

**Key accountabilities**
- Generate accurately all essential shipping and customs documentation to ensure compliance with export/import regulations
- Plan and book transport arrangements by sea, air and road for shipments from site and third-party suppliers for world-wide deliveries
- Coordinate and communicate shipment delivery requirements with freight forwarders for both internal and external shipments including import, export and domestic
- Act as point of contact for the business on all export/import shipping transactions
- Carry out import checks for customs requirements ensuring correct cost prices, commodity codes, delivery and payment terms are being used
- Provide import/export clearance instructions to freight forwarders
- Handle and analyse customs declarations to ensure accuracy by the appointed freight forwarder and broker/agent.
- Responsible for timely, accurate and complete record keeping in accordance with all export and import regulatory requirements
- Reconciliation and approval of freight invoices, Intrastat, ONS & HMRC reporting as required
- Challenge and contribute to improving existing ways of working to drive higher operational efficiencies

**Qualifications and experience**
- Bachelor in logistics, supply chain or similar with min 5 years relevant experience
- Experience from international transport, logistics or global export
- Experienced in using digital tools like ERP and Office 365: Outlook, Teams, Excel, Power BI
- Well versed in import and export regulations
- Independently handle customs queries related to import and export shipments.
- Good understanding of the international trade rules (customs valuation, rules or origin and origin preference, incoterms, HS tariff classifications, customs special procedures, duty optimization, Free Trade Agreements, licences and permits, export controls and sanctions etc.)
- Familiarity with UK and US export controls and working experience in shipping against export licences is preferred
